Businesses and experts expect the revised Law on Investment under the Public-Private Partnership (PPP) model will remove difficulties for existing transport projects and build investor confidence in future projects.
Hope for the struggling BOT project
Within the framework of the field survey trip, checking the progress of the implementation of the two highway projects Huu Nghi - Chi Lang and Dong Dang - Tra Linh and working with the two provinces: Cao Bang, Lang Son on November 14, removing difficulties for the Bac Giang - Lang Son BOT project is one of the important contents directed by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h.

Accordingly, the Prime Minister assigned the Ministry of Transport to study and report on the consideration of the possibility of state budget support for BOT projects in operation.
Giving opinions at the working session, the leader of the Ministry of Transport proposed that the Prime Minister assign the Government Office to advise on the preparation of a report to submit to the National Assembly Chairman on the content of state budget support for BOT projects in operation facing difficulties, ensuring feasibility and compliance with current legal regulations.
Regarding the level of support, the Ministry of Transport will closely coordinate with relevant units to calculate and determine specifically, ensuring the principle of maximum savings, avoiding waste of resources but still effectively supporting projects, contributing to removing difficulties and promoting the development of transport infrastructure.
The Prime Minister's strong direction and the support of specialized ministries once again opened up hope of escaping difficulties for the Bac Giang - Lang Son expressway project.
According to the project enterprise's report, after 5 years of operation, the project recorded toll revenue reaching only 32% of the initial financial plan. The capital recovery cash flow was in deficit due to reasons not originating from the investor.
Looking forward to the revised PPP Law
According to statistics compiled by the Ministry of Transport, before the PPP Law was promulgated (2020), the whole country had mobilized nearly 319,000 billion VND to invest in 140 transport projects under the PPP method, BOT contract form.
PPP projects put into operation contribute to bringing positive effects in socio-economic development, while gradually realizing Resolution No. 13-NQ/TW of the Party.
However, after the PPP Law officially took effect in 2021, the number of transport infrastructure projects invested in this method tended to decrease.
Speaking to the press, Associate Professor Dr. Tran Chung, Chairman of the Vietnam Association of Road Transport Construction Investors (VARSI), affirmed that if the shortcomings in the current PPP Law are not thoroughly resolved, investor confidence will decline.
Many projects that could have been implemented under the PPP form were instead transferred to public investment, leading to a waste of resources and going against the goal of attracting socialized investment.
"Frankly speaking, the content of the PPP Law does not ensure fairness among participating entities," Mr. Chung shared.
Speaking at the National Assembly on November 6, Delegate Tran Van Tuan, Deputy Head of the National Assembly Delegation of Bac Giang province, commented that some contents mentioned in the draft revised PPP Law are of great interest to investors, including the addition of State capital to handle the risk of reduced revenue of PPP projects.
According to this delegate, the Drafting Committee needs to study and add to the draft Law provisions on State capital support for PPP projects signed before the Law takes effect if necessary; At the same time, it is necessary to assign the Government to specify in detail the procedures, subjects of application, and risk sharing mechanism between investors and lenders.
Delegate Luu Ba Mac, Lang Son National Assembly Delegation, said that for BOT projects in operation, the difficulties and obstacles due to objective reasons, not originating from investors, have been quantified, and solutions need to be found to harmonize interests and share risks among related parties.
"The Law drafting agency needs to consider and review more carefully to remove difficulties for businesses and related agencies, contributing to improving the efficiency of the PPP investment method," emphasized the delegate of Lang Son province.
Mr. Luu Ba Mac commented that it is necessary to adjust the mechanism for sharing increased and decreased revenue as stipulated in Article 82 of the current PPP Law, to apply to BOT projects that signed contracts before the PPP Law took effect. This helps to flexibly handle old contracts, ensure harmonious interests between the parties and be consistent with new legal changes.
In the draft Law amending and supplementing the PPP Law submitted to the National Assembly for consideration, solutions for projects that must terminate contracts have been proposed.
However, according to many experts, the mechanism to support state budget capital for PPP projects that have been put into operation but are facing financial difficulties or transitional conditions during the law application process has not been considered in the draft Law.
